Job Description - Junior Contract Administrator

Company Description

Turner & Townsend is a global professional services company with over 22,000 people in more than 60 countries.

Working with our clients across real estate, infrastructure, energy and natural resources, we transform together delivering outcomes that improve people’s lives. Working in partnership makes it possible to deliver the world’s most impactful projects and programmes as we turn challenge into opportunity and complexity into success.

Our capabilities include programme, project, cost, asset and commercial management, controls and performance, procurement and supply chain, net zero and digital solutions.

We are majority-owned by CBRE Group, Inc., the world’s largest commercial real estate services and investment firm, with our partners holding a significant minority interest. Turner & Townsend and CBRE work together to provide clients with the premier programme, project and cost management offering in markets around the world.

Job Description

The Junior Contract Administrator assists with the review and recommendation of payment applications for all compensation claims relevant to land acquisition, and property matters at MetroLink, ensuring compliance with legal and regulatory requirements. The Junior Contract Administrator prepares monthly cost and accrual reports for senior management, helps with financial and budget tasks and makes all Land & Property commercial documentation is complete, accurate, and stored securely.

Principal Accountabilities

  • Support the in the commercial management of assigned projects/contracts in accordance with client guidelines.
  • Provide commercial management support for the Land & Property team, which includes payment valuation, claims & variation management and dispute resolution.
  • Serve as the Land & Property point of contact for contract administration related inquiries.
  • Help develop and apply guidelines for managing of contracts. 
  • Ensure all commercial documentation is complete, accurate, and stored securely.
  • Processing & monitoring payment certification.
  • Development of project cost plans and estimates.
  • Management of project budgets throughout the project lifecycle including managing the change control process and regular cost reporting.
  • Preparing monthly project cost reports for client projects.
  • Monitor and report on cost commitments and expenditure through all phases of the project lifecycle.
  • Production of Monthly Accrual Reports for client projects.
  • Ensure compliance with legal and regulatory requirements in all contract agreements.
  • Maintain detailed records of all commercial transactions and amendments, ensuring accuracy and accessibility.
  • Identify and mitigate potential risks associated with land and property contracts / agreements / payment applications.
  • Assist in budget preparation and financial forecasting related to land and property contracts.
  • Prepare regular reports on contract performance and compliance for project stakeholders.
  • Assist the tender process through supporting preparation of tender documents, tender evaluation, and reviews of tender documentation.
  • Perform additional tasks, activities or other duties as may be required or assigned as part of the role.

Experience

  • 3 years’ experience in quantity surveying or similar type role, ideally mainly in civil engineering and preferably large-scale infrastructure projects. Light rail experience would be an advantage.
  • Excellent computer skills including word, excel and power point and experience in the use of automated Cost Mgt. Systems (e.g. SAGE) would be advantageous.

 

Skills

  • Good commercial acumen, numeracy and critical analysis skills
  • Motivated and dynamic individual able to work individually, or as part of a team.
  • Highly organised, with strong attention to detail and excellent numerical and analytical skills.
  • Ability to work to tight deadlines and prioritise tasks effectively.
  • Demonstrate a good understanding of, or the ability to quickly learn, the public sector working environment
  • Ability to deal with highly sensitive and confidential information.
  • Ability to perform routine work with excellent accuracy and attention to detail, with a strong sense of responsibility and follow-through.
  • Good attention to detail and an ability to maintain accurate databases and records, with strong multitasking capabilities.
  • Strong organisational, administrative and time management skills. 
  • Excellent project management skills.
  • Excellent verbal and written communication skills to facilitate clear and consistent dialogue between all parties involved.
  • Knowledge of contract terminology and procedures. 

 

 

Qualifications

  • A third level qualification (HETAC Level 7/8 or equivalent) in quantity surveying or other related discipline deemed relevant to the role.
